David Hasselhoff Found Unconscious, Ambulance Called!

Filed under: The Hoff

wenn2643394.jpg

Although we do not know whether the incident was alcohol induced, David Hasselhoff was found passed out at his home in Encino on Friday.

"Paramedics were called to the (address omitted) in Encino for medical aid," Los Angeles City Fire Department spokesman Erik Scott. "Paramedics arrived at approximately 11:51 am and later transported the patient a nearby hospital."

Hasselhoff has had more than his share of alcohol-related mishaps in the past and we just hope he's okay this time!
